Pumpkin Protein Bars


  • Author: Nicole Lopez
  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: Approximately 12 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up canned pumpkin puree (100% pure)
  • 1 cup rolled oats
  • 1 scoop (30g) vanilla protein powder
  • 1/4 cup maple syrup
  • 1 tsp 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 tsp ground nutmeg
  • 1/2 tsp sal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Line an 8x8-inch baking dish with parchment paper.
  3. In a large bowl, mix pumpkin puree, maple syrup, and eggs (if using) until smooth.
  4. In another bowl, combine oats, protein powder,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, stirring gently until combined.
  6. Pour the batter into the prepared dish and spread evenly. Bake for 25-30 minutes or until golden brown.
  7. Allow to cool completely before slicing.
